Primula Striped Victorians Group is a broadleaf semi-evergreen perennial with green foliage. In spring blue and cream flowers emerge. Features glossy texture. Grows well with mostly sun and regular water. Does well in average and well-drained soil.

Barnhaven Primroses selected this lovely dusky hued charmer from the historic ‘Sutton’s Blue’ in 1948, refining its color palette until it was fit for release in 1957. Described by the breeder as “veined and striped like Japanese irises”, it has deep blue to purple to lavender blue striped flowers and dark green textured leaves in low rosettes. Humus rich, well drained soil and afternoon shade best. Variable color.
